National Christian Artists to Perform Free Concert in Oskaloosa Square

Tim Timmons was the featured artist last year for Concert on the Square.

Two national Christian recording artists, Ryan Stevenson and Tim Timmons, will be performing a free outdoor concert in the Oskaloosa Square on Saturday, August 5th. The “Concert on the Square” is in its third year and has continued to grow each year, with nearly 3,000 attending in 2016. The evening features amazing music, free kids […]

Election Would Make Gregg Appointment Official

Oskaloosa, Iowa – Iowa’s newest lieutenant governor was in Oskaloosa to help the community celebrate it’s Home Base Iowa designation. The question may have been who is Adam Gregg and how did he get into this position. Gregg was the state’s public defender before being appointed as lieutenant governor by now Governor Kim Reynolds.
